What Is an H-1B Visa?
The H-1B visa is a non-immigrant work visa that allows skilled foreign professionals to work in the United States for a US-based employer. It is mainly issued to individuals working in specialised fields such as IT, engineering, finance, healthcare, and research. The visa helps US companies fill skill gaps by hiring qualified professionals from other countries. Issued by the US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S), the H-1B visa is employer-sponsored and tied to a specific job role, making it an important pathway for global career growth.
Key features of the H-1B visa
The H-1B visa offers several notable features:
- Duration: The visa is initially granted for three years and can be extended for an additional three years.
- Dual Intent: H-1B visa holders can apply for a green card while working in the US.
- Dependents: Spouses and children (under 21 years) can apply for an H-4 visa to accompany the primary visa holder.
- Portability: H-1B holders can switch employers, provided the new employer files a petition.
These features make the H-1B visa a versatile option for skilled professionals seeking long-term opportunities in the US.
Who is eligible for an H-1B visa?
Eligibility for the H-1B visa is determined by several criteria:
- Job Role: The applicant must be offered a role that requires specialised knowledge or expertise. Common fields include IT, engineering, healthcare, and finance.
- Educational Qualifications: A minimum of a bachelor’s degree in a relevant field is mandatory. In some cases, equivalent work experience may be considered.
- Employer Sponsorship: The US-based employer must file a petition (Form I-129) on behalf of the applicant.

Step-by-step process to apply for an H-1B visa
Applying for an H-1B visa involves multiple steps. Here is a simplified guide to help you navigate the process:
- Secure a Job Offer: Find a US-based employer willing to sponsor your H-1B visa.
- Employer Files Petition: Your employer must submit Form I-129 to the US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S).
- Wait for Lottery Selection: Due to high demand, the H-1B visa process includes a lottery system to select applicants.
- Submit Required Documents: Provide necessary documentation, including proof of educational qualifications and work experience.
- Attend Visa Interview: Once approved, schedule an interview at your nearest US embassy or consulate.
- Receive Visa Approval: Upon successful completion of the interview, your visa will be issued.
Key Milestones:
- H-1B Cap: Be aware of the annual cap, which limits the number of visas issued each year.
- Premium Processing: Opt for premium processing to expedite your application, if eligible.
H-1B visa validity and extension
The H-1B visa is initially issued for a fixed duration but can be extended based on employment needs.
Validity and extension details include:
- Initial validity of up to three years
- Maximum stay of six years in most cases
- Extensions possible with employer support
- Further extensions allowed under specific green card processes
These provisions give professionals stability while allowing enough time to explore long-term career and residency options in the US.
